package transport
import "github.com/xssnick/tonutils-go/tl"
func init() {
tl.Register(StorageRatesRequest{}, "storageProvider.ratesRequest size:long = storageProvider.RatesRequest")
tl.Register(StorageRatesResponse{}, "storageProvider.ratesResponse available:Bool key:int256 rate_per_mb_day:bytes "+
"reward_address:int256 space_available_mb:long min_span:int max_span:int = storageProvider.RatesResponse")
tl.Register(StorageRequest{}, "storageProvider.storageRequest contract_address:int256 size:long = storageProvider.StorageRequest")
tl.Register(StorageResponse{}, "storageProvider.storageResponse status:string reason:string downloaded:long = storageProvider.StorageResponse")
tl.Register(StorageADNLProofRequest{}, "storageProvider.storageAdnlProofRequest contract_address:int256 = storageProvider.StorageAdnlProofRequest")
tl.Register(StorageADNLProofResponse{}, "storageProvider.storageAdnlProofResponse storage_key:int256 signature:bytes = storageProvider.StorageAdnlProofResponse")
tl.Register(ProviderDHTRecord{}, "storageProvider.dhtRecord adnl_key:int256 = storageProvider.DHTRecord")
tl.Register(ADNLProofScheme{}, "storage.tonutils.adnlProviderProof provider_key:int256 = storage.tonutils.AdnlProviderProof")
}
type StorageRatesRequest struct {
Size uint64 `tl:"long"`
}
type StorageRatesResponse struct {
Available bool `tl:"bool"`
RatePerMBDay []byte `tl:"bytes"`
MinBounty []byte `tl:"bytes"`
SpaceAvailableMB uint64 `tl:"long"`
MinSpan uint32 `tl:"int"`
MaxSpan uint32 `tl:"int"`
}
type StorageRequest struct {
ContractAddress []byte `tl:"int256"`
ByteToProof uint64 `tl:"long"`
}
type StorageResponse struct {
Status string `tl:"string"`
Reason string `tl:"string"`
Downloaded uint64 `tl:"long"`
Proof []byte `tl:"bytes"`
}
type StorageADNLProofRequest struct {
ContractAddress []byte `tl:"int256"`
}
type StorageADNLProofResponse struct {
StorageKey []byte `tl:"int256"`
Signature []byte `tl:"bytes"`
}
type ProviderDHTRecord struct {
ADNLAddr []byte `tl:"int256"`
}
type ADNLProofScheme struct {
Key []byte `tl:"int256"`
}
